ANALISIS ELASTISITAS DAN SENSITIVITAS RESPON INDIVIDU DALAM MEMILIH MODA ANTARA MOBIL PRIBADI DAN ANGKUTAN UMUM BUS KOTA DENGAN TEKNIK STATED PREFERENCE (Studi Kasus Kawasan Malioboro, Yogyakarta)
ABSTRACT: The aim of this
research is to analysis the elasticity and sensitivity of individual respond in
mode choice between private cars and
city bus along
the corridor of
Malioboro, Yogyakarta City
and to develop mode choice
models. The mode choice model
between private cars
and public transport
(city bus) was
developed based on
users preferences of service
as indicated by
travel attributes. This research
considers five travel
attributes assumed to
have high influences toward mode choice behavior, i.e :
travel cost, congestion charge, travel time, headway of city bus and walking
time to the bus stop. The
logit binomial model
was used to
formulate the individual behavior
based on stated
preference data from private car
users in the
Malioboro corridor. The
model predicts the
probability of choosing
a particular mode
of transportation. The mode choice model between private cars and city
bus was developed based on 520 options from 65 respondents who use private cars
to go to Malioboro or as a through traffic. The model of the utility difference
between private cars and city bus is: UMP-UBK = 32.44482 - 0.01625 X1 - 0.00760
X2 - 1.08020 X3 - 0.60588 X4 - 1.02960 X5 (R2 =
0.90). Based on direct
elasticity and cross
elasticity, the travel
cost attribute has
the highest value
of elasticity. Meanwhile from
the sensitivity analysis,
travel cost is
the most sensitive
attribute which influences
the election probability of private cars and city bus.
